"""Shared scaffolding for the Python tests. No third-party dependencies. Lives in ``tests_py/`` rather than ``tests/`` because that name is taken: it holds user-created custom suites, and mixing test code into it would be confusing even though suite discovery only looks at directories. Tests are plain scripts rather than ``unittest`` cases. They exercise a diagnostic tool, so their output is read as much as their exit code — the code-lint file, for instance, is a table of which rules fire on which input, and that is worth more than a dot per assertion. ``run_all.py`` aggregates exit codes for CI-style use. """ from __future__ import annotations import importlib.util import sys from pathlib import Path from typing import Any, Optional ROOT = Path(__file__).resolve().parent.parent CORE = ROOT / ".core" SUITES = CORE / "suites" def bootstrap() -> None: """Put the project and its hidden engine package on ``sys.path``. ``.core`` is a hidden directory, so it cannot be imported as a package; the CLI and server both work around this the same way. """ for path in (ROOT, CORE): entry = str(path) if entry not in sys.path: sys.path.insert(0, entry) def load_plugin(name: str) -> Any: """Import a plugin directly, bypassing the plugin manager. Keeps a test focused on the grader's own logic rather than on discovery, and avoids the manager's module caching between test files. """ bootstrap() path = ROOT / "plugins" / f"{name}.py" spec = importlib.util.spec_from_file_location(f"_test_{name}", path) if spec is None or spec.loader is None: raise ImportError(f"cannot load plugin {name} from {path}") module = importlib.util.module_from_spec(spec) sys.modules[spec.name] = module spec.loader.exec_module(module) return module def record(index: int, total: int, title: str, filename: str, suite: str, prompt: str, response: str): """Build a TestRecord the way the runner does, for grader tests.""" bootstrap() from plugin_api import TestRecord # noqa: PLC0415 - needs bootstrap first return TestRecord( index=index, total=total, title=title, filename=filename, suite=suite, prompt=prompt, ok=True, response=response, ) class Results: """Counts checks and prints them grouped, then reports an exit code.""" def __init__(self, title: str) -> None: self.title = title self.passed = 0 self.failed = 0 print(f"\n{title}") print("=" * len(title)) def section(self, name: str) -> None: print(f"\n-- {name} --") def check(self, label: str, condition: Any, detail: Any = "") -> bool: if condition: self.passed += 1 print(f" PASS {label}") return True self.failed += 1 suffix = f" ({detail})" if detail != "" else "" print(f" FAIL {label}{suffix}") return False def equal(self, label: str, actual: Any, expected: Any) -> bool: return self.check(label, actual == expected, f"got {actual!r}, want {expected!r}") def finish(self) -> int: total = self.passed + self.failed print(f"\n{self.passed}/{total} passed" + (f", {self.failed} FAILED" if self.failed else "")) return 1 if self.failed else 0 def server_available(base: str = "http://localhost:8765") -> Optional[str]: """Return an error string if the API is not reachable, else None.""" try: import requests # noqa: PLC0415 - optional, only for the API tests except ImportError: return "requests is not installed" try: requests.get(f"{base}/api/health", timeout=3).raise_for_status() except Exception as exc: # noqa: BLE001 - any failure means "not usable" return f"cannot reach {base} ({type(exc).__name__})" return None
